Understanding High-Efficiency Soft Gel Capsule Machines

Today, the soft gel encapsulation process needs machines that can do very precise work and keep high output rates. These tools use a complex method to make, fill, and seal gelatin shells in a single, uninterrupted process. It now takes much less time and effort to make capsules thanks to a few important new technologies that have completely changed how supplements are made.

Core Efficiency Components

High-efficiency soft gel capsule machines have a number of important features that make them different from normal machines. The die roller system is the most important part of the process. It has been carefully designed to make sure that the rollers shape the capsules in the same way every time. During production, sophisticated temperature control systems keep the gelatin at the right viscosity. At the same time, servo-driven filling systems make sure that the correct amount of each supplement mix is used.

Automation Levels and Control Systems

Modern tools have different levels of automation to meet the needs of different types of production. Automated systems have quality control tools built in that check the weight, look, and seal integrity of capsules in real time. These systems have touchscreens that let users change settings right away, which cuts down on the time needed to get ready for the next product run. Semi-automatic versions are a cheap way for smaller businesses to get professional-quality results.

Semi-Automatic Solutions

Semi-automatic systems that are flexible and don't need a lot of money to start are often preferred by smaller supplement companies and research institutions. These machines make it easier to switch between different supplement formulations and give people direct control over specialty or experimental products. With less complexity, it's easier to maintain and teach operators.

Specialty Applications

Some supplement uses need special capsule-making skills. Fish oil pills are made with machines that can handle materials that are sensitive to temperature, and probiotic capsules are made with machines that need to be free of any contamination. While keeping production efficient, high-tech filters and climate-controlled rooms make these specific uses possible.

Maintenance, Troubleshooting, and Longevity of Soft Gel Capsule Machines

Good repair routines keep equipment working well, avoid unexpected downtime, and make sure that it lasts as long as possible. Understanding how to properly maintain things and fix common problems helps producers get the most out of their investments.

Preventive Maintenance Strategies

Regular maintenance plans for the soft gel capsule machine include cleaning, adding lubricant, and checking parts to keep big problems from happening. Cleaning surfaces that come into contact with the product every day keeps them clean and protects the quality of the supplement. Lubricating the moving parts every week makes sure everything runs smoothly and doesn't wear down. Monthly checks of calibration show that filling systems are correct and steady.

Common Issues and Solutions

Capsule leakage, inconsistent fill weights, and shell flaws are common issues in soft gel production. Most problems come from temperature changes, not getting the materials ready right, or parts that are worn out. Regular training for operators helps find early warning signs and take action before problems affect the quality of production.

Q2: How do supplement soft gel and hard capsule machines vary from each other?

A: Soft gel makers make capsules from a single liquid formation, which works well for things like fish oil or vitamin E. Hard capsule machines fill shells that have already been made, which are better for powdered vitamins. While hard capsules have cost benefits for some formulations, soft gels offer better moisture protection and are simpler to swallow.
